| The
pichvai or temple hangings, founded in the 16th century forms
an important class of pigment painted cloths. Stylistic evidence
and a knowledge of t6he areas of patronage indicate that most
painted prichvais originated in Rajasthan, many in Gujarat
and some in Deccan. Even today, there are painters in Rajasthan
especially in Nathdwara, udaipur, jaipur and Bhilwara. The
Pichvais with scenes from epic stories and flavors of different
seasons, are hung in the inns shrine to capture the moods
of different important festivals.
